(1) Patrick William Doe, admitted to practice in 1975, was convicted on his guilty plea of one count of grand theft. (Pen. Code, § 484.) He was granted probation. Since the offense involved moral turpitude, we referred the matter to the State Bar for a hearing, report, and recommendation on the question of discipline.
